Abstract
312,687. I. G. Farbenindustrie Akt.- Ges. May 31, 1928, [Convention date]. Cellulose xanthates.-Viscose silk having a matt silk-like lustre is prepared by emulsifying in the viscose one or more organic bases, other than aniline, which are more or less insoluble in water and are converted in the acid spinning bath into compounds more or less soluble in water, so that they are removed more or less completely from the spun threads. Suitable bases are, for example, quinoline, ethylaniline, dimethylaniline, or toluidine. Crude fractions may be used instead of the pure bases. The base or bases may be added at any suitable stage in the manufacture of the viscose, for example they may be added to the carbon bisulphide or the cellulose xanthate or to the viscose before it is spun. An emulsifying agent may be used and any suitable mixing device to obtain a uniform distribution of the added substance. The proportion of the organic base added may be varied within wide limits according to the degree of diminished lustre required, but must not be less than about 0.5 per cent of the viscose; for example, there may be added 1.5 per cent of quinoline or 1-2 per cent of commercial ethylaniline.
